Water (specific heat, cp = 4.18 kJ/kgK) enters a pipe at a rate of 0.01 kg/s and a temperature of 20°C. The pipe, of diameter 50 mm and length 3 m, is subjected to a wall heat flux q"w in W/m2.

If q"w = 5000 and the convection heat transfer coefficient at the pipe outlet is 1000 W/m2K, the temperature in °C at the inner surface of the pipe at the outlet is
A
71
B
76
C
79
D
81

Correct : d
